A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

Due to the airtightness of existing gas stoves, the gas cannot fully come into contact with sufficient air, resulting in incomplete combustion of the gas, causing gas waste and increasing safety hazards.

Method used

A burner combustion device with suspended air inlet is designed. An air inlet gap is set between the gas inlet pipe and the gas jet hole to ensure that external air can smoothly enter the burner inlet pipe and fully contact with the gas. An air inlet gap is set between the burner inlet port and the gas jet hole, and the burner inlet pipe and the gas outlet pipe are coaxially arranged to increase the contact area between the gas and air.

Benefits of technology

It achieves full contact between gas and air, ensures full combustion of gas, reduces gas waste, improves combustion efficiency and reduces safety hazards.

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of gas stoves, in particular to a furnace end combustion device with suspended air inlet, which is provided with a gas inlet pipe, a gas jet hole, a combustor gas inlet pipe and a combustor gas inlet, an air inlet gap is arranged between the combustor gas inlet and the gas jet hole, gas is conveyed to the gas jet hole through the gas inlet pipe, and the gas is fed into the combustor gas inlet pipe through the air inlet gap. The arrangement of the air inlet gap enables external air to smoothly enter the burner air inlet pipe through the burner air inlet, full contact of the gas and the air is effectively ensured, full burning of the gas is ensured, and the problem that when an existing furnace end works, the gas is not prone to being burnt is effectively solved. The problems that fuel gas and air need to be mixed for sufficient combustion, however, due to the leakproofness of a gas cooker, fuel gas cannot be in sufficient contact with sufficient air, fuel gas combustion is incomplete, fuel gas waste is caused, and potential safety hazards in the using process are increased are solved.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of gas stoves, in particular to a burner combustion device with suspended air intake. Background Art

[0002] As cooking technology and industrial heating demands continue to evolve, burners, as core components of gas cooktops and industrial heating equipment, play a crucial role. By efficiently mixing fuel and air and igniting them, they produce a stable, adjustable flame. This not only meets the precise temperature control requirements of the cooking process, but also improves energy efficiency and safety, making them an indispensable technical component of modern kitchens and industrial heating.

[0003] When the burner of an existing gas stove is working, gas and air need to be mixed for sufficient combustion. However, due to the airtightness of the gas stove, the gas often cannot fully contact with sufficient air, resulting in incomplete gas combustion and gas waste. In addition, incomplete gas combustion will also produce harmful gases, increasing safety hazards during use.

[0028] Optionally, in some embodiments, the gas inlet pipe 3 and the gas jet hole 41 are located at the same horizontal plane, and the gas is transported to the gas jet hole 41 through the gas inlet pipe 3, and then sprayed toward the burner air inlet 52 through the gas jet hole 41. At the same time, external air enters the burner air inlet 52 through the air inlet gap 6, thereby ensuring sufficient contact between the gas and air.

[0029] Furthermore, as a preferred embodiment of the present invention but not a limitation, the gas inlet pipe 3 is arranged in a horizontal direction, and the mounting base 2 is also provided with a gas outlet pipe 4 arranged in a vertical direction and communicating with the gas inlet pipe 3, and the gas jet hole 41 is located on the side of the gas outlet pipe 4 close to the burner air inlet 52.

[0030] Specifically, in the process of the gas jet hole 41 spraying gas to the burner air inlet 52, the air flow generated by the gas injection will form a certain pressure gradient. Due to the high gas injection speed, a high-pressure area is formed around the air inlet gap 6, ensuring that the gas can smoothly enter the burner air inlet 52 and the gas will not leak into the external environment through the air inlet gap 6; secondly, by controlling the distance between the gas jet hole 41 and the burner air inlet 52, within a certain range, it can effectively ensure that external air enters the burner air inlet 52 through the air inlet gap 6, and prevent gas leakage from occurring; finally, in the process of burning gas, the burner assembly 5 forms a negative pressure area. The negative pressure effect increases the amount of air entering from the air inlet gap 6, and at the same time, it also enhances the effect of preventing gas leakage.

[0031] like Figures 1 to 6 The mounting base 2 shown is provided with a gas outlet pipe 4 arranged in the direction of the burner air inlet 52, the gas jet hole 41 is located on the gas outlet pipe 4, and the burner air inlet pipe 51 and the gas outlet pipe 4 are suspended in the air;

[0032] Furthermore, the gas outlet pipe 4 is arranged toward the burner air inlet 52 , which helps to ensure that the gas can be directly and efficiently sprayed toward the burner air inlet 52 , effectively reducing the loss and interference of the gas during the transmission process.

[0033] Furthermore, the suspended arrangement between the burner air inlet pipe 51 and the gas outlet pipe 4 is beneficial to increasing the contact area between the gas and the external air, so that the gas and air are mixed more fully, which is beneficial to improving the combustion efficiency.

[0034] Furthermore, the gas outlet pipe 4 and the gas inlet pipe 3 are vertically connected. The vertical connection setting is conducive to reducing the space occupied by the equipment, so that the overall structure of the installation base 2 is more compact; secondly, the vertically connected pipeline layout helps to reduce the resistance and vortex of the gas in the pipeline, thereby improving the circulation efficiency of the gas, so that the gas can be more smoothly transmitted to the gas injection hole 41 through the gas inlet pipe 3.

[0041] like Figures 1 to 6 The burner assemblies 5 shown are arranged at intervals along the circumferential direction of the mounting base 7, and the burner air inlet pipes 51 and the gas outlet pipes 4 are arranged correspondingly;

[0042] Optionally, the number of burner assemblies 5 can be several, such as 2, 3, 4, etc. The burner assemblies 5 are arranged at intervals along the circumferential direction of the mounting base 7, which is conducive to ensuring uniform heat distribution, helping to improve the heating effect, and at the same time, effectively avoiding overheating of the center or overcooling of the edge.

[0043] Optionally, in some embodiments, there are several burner assemblies 5, and the number of burner air inlet pipe 51 and gas outlet pipe 4 is one. Gas is sprayed to the burner air inlet pipe 51 through one gas outlet pipe 4, and one burner air inlet pipe 51 provides gas combustion to several burner assemblies 5 at the same time.

[0044] Furthermore, as a preferred embodiment of the present invention but not a limitation, the number of burner assemblies 5 is the same as the number of burner air inlet pipes 51 and gas outlet pipes 4. One gas outlet pipe 4 corresponds to one burner air inlet pipe 51 and one burner assembly 5, which helps to ensure that each burner 53 can obtain a sufficient and stable gas and air mixture, helps to optimize the combustion efficiency, so that the gas can be fully burned, reduce gas emissions from incomplete combustion of the gas, and effectively improve thermal efficiency.

[0045] Specifically, there are three burner assemblies 5, three burner air inlet pipes 51 and three gas outlet pipes 4. The cross-section of the mounting base 2 is "Y"-shaped, the cross-section of the mounting base 7 is circular, and the three gas outlet pipes 4 are respectively located on the three sides of the mounting base 2. The three burner assemblies 5 and the burner air inlet pipes 51 are respectively arranged corresponding to the three gas outlet pipes 4.

[0050] like Figures 1 to 6 The gas outlet pipe 4 and the burner air inlet pipe 51 are coaxially arranged, and the size of the burner air inlet 52 is larger than the size of the gas injection hole 41;

[0051] Furthermore, the gas outlet pipe 4 and the burner inlet pipe 51 are coaxially arranged, which helps to ensure that the flow path of the gas from the gas outlet pipe 4 to the burner inlet pipe 51 is more direct and smooth, and helps to reduce the resistance and eddy current of the gas during transmission.

[0052] Furthermore, the size of the burner air inlet 52 is larger than the size of the gas jet hole 41, so that the gas is fully expanded and mixed when entering the burner air inlet pipe 51 through the burner air inlet 52. The expanded gas can be better mixed with the air to form a uniform gas-air mixture, thereby improving combustion efficiency.
